Fine Arts

 

Drawing

1/2 credit – Sophomore, Junior, Senior

CONTENT: This course is a continuation of Visual Foundations with an emphasis on drawing. Both the ability to render real and imaginary will be explored. Students will gain a background of art history from each project.

SKILLS: The focus of this course is to develop the students’ ability to draw using a variety of mediums including pencil, prisma color ink, charcoal, pastels, and multimedia.

LENGTH OF COURSE: One semester—Spring/Fall

Painting

1/2 credit elective – Sophomore, Junior, Senior

CONTENT: This course is a continuation of Visual Foundations with an emphasis on color theory instruction to create a variety of painting styles. Students will gain a background in art history through each project.

SKILLS: Drawing skills will be further strengthened along with an introduction to watercolor, acrylic oil paint, and multimedia.

LENGTH OF COURSE: One semester-Spring

Theatre Arts

1/2 credit elective

CONTENT: The study of theater history and basic acting skills are undertaken in this course. Students will perform both classical and contemporary drama.

SKILLS: Students will examine how the theater reflects the characteristics of a society. They will explore aesthetic growth and gain a deeper understanding of theatrical events. They will study theater as an art form, dramatic structures and genres, and introductory techniques of acting, make-up, costume and scenery.

PREREQUISITES: None

LENGTH OF COURSE: One semester

Music

1/2 credit elective

CONTENT: Gaining knowledge of use of the keyboard, identify lines and spaces, write names of notes of each song; practice simple rhythm patterns in various meters; learn a variety of chords; learn at least 10 songs per semester; identify 10 classics and 10 composers per semester, do research on the 10 composers; identify one item of choice about each composer; do peer tutoring, if possible; perform for others on the electronic keyboard and pipe organ.

PREREQUISITES: None

LENGTH OF COURSE: One semester
